  3. An update from the Silverstone Classic regarding COVID-19 We wanted to get in touch to update you on the situation regarding coronavirus (COVID-19) and the Silverstone Classic. While the latest guidance from the UK Government is to stay at home over the coming weeks, we remain hopeful that the Silverstone Classic will go ahead in four months as planned, although COVID-19 may have some impact on how we run elements of the event. We appreciate that this is an evolving situation, so in the unlikely event that we have to postpone the event from its current scheduled dates, we will determine a date with the Circuit as soon as possible to which we can postpone the event and we will publish details as a matter of priority. All tickets would remain valid. In the meantime, we’ll continue to monitor the situation and follow the updates and advice given by the UK Government, the World Health Organisation and other public bodies. Wherever necessary we will be taking sensible precautions to help minimise the spread of the virus (our full team have been working from home since last week) and we will share updates in this regard over the coming weeks and months. Our FAQ’s are constantly updated here. Please look after yourselves and those around you at this challenging time. We’re all in this together. All the best, The Silverstone Classic Team
